Output e908551cafd88956fe5649a872ad05752b74c5655a78cdf543f4f4edcdcb7a98:46

value
579708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3d19dd56174763392c0329898b5b21d6f9100c5 OP_EQUAL
address
3KYQoN1TGSk7cbdBvNiM5BSG5C1bQ6d8Fn
transaction
e908551cafd88956fe5649a872ad05752b74c5655a78cdf543f4f4edcdcb7a98
spent
true